1 package Reaction::Types::DateTime;
4 -declare => [qw/DateTime SpanSet TimeRangeCollection/];
6 use MooseX::Types::Moose qw/Object ArrayRef/;
11 where { $_->isa('DateTime') },
12 message { "Must be of the form YYYY-MM-DD HH:MM:SS" };
14 use DateTime::SpanSet;
18 where { $_->isa('DateTime::SpanSet') };
20 subtype TimeRangeCollection,
27 Reaction::Types::DateTime
35 =item * DateTime::SpanSet
37 =item * TimeRangeCollection
45 =item * L<Reaction::Types::Core>
51 See L<Reaction::Class> for authors.
55 See L<Reaction::Class> for the license.